Police books 3 notorious/ wanted drug smugglers under PIT NDPS Act in Baramulla

December 29: Acting tough against drug peddlers and to eradicate the menace of drugs from the society, Police booked 3 most wanted and notorious drug smugglers under PIT NDPS Act in Baramulla and lodged him in Central Jail Kot-balwal Jammu.

The most wanted and notorious drug smugglers namely Suhail Ahmad Sofi son of Ghulam Hassan, Zahoor Ahmad Bhat son of Ghulam Ahmad both residents of Solinda Khaipora Tangmarg & Waseem Ahmad Dar son of Mohammad Sultan resident of Watalpora Tangmarg have been booked under PIT-NDPS Act after obtaining formal detention orders from the competent Authority. The booked drug smugglers have been detained and subsequently lodged in Central Jail Kot-balwal Jammu.

Pertinent to mention that many cases are registered against these drug smuggler and were involved in promoting drug abuse trade by supplying drugs to local youth of Tangmarg areas & other areas of the District. Despite their involvement in many FIR’s they did not mend their activities and were again involved in promoting drug abuse trade by supplying drugs to local youth.

General public of Baramulla appreciated the role of Police for their action against drug peddlers. Baramulla Police consistent actions against the drug peddlers should reassure the community members that Baramulla police is making all efforts to keep our society free from drug abuse.“`
